The Rolls-Royce (LSE:RR.) share value continues to fly in early 2023 buying and selling. At 154p per share the FTSE 100 engineer’s up a whopping 63% because the begin of the 12 months.

A spectacular restoration within the international airline trade has lifted investor demand for Rolls-Royce shares. Extra flight exercise means higher demand for the corporate’s upkeep providers, a phenomenon that blasted revenues, earnings and money stream greater in 2022.

#1: Inexperienced funding fails

The engineer has been constructing plane engines since 1914 and is a vital cog within the trade’s evolution. However creating new applied sciences all the time carries a component of threat and its concentrate on designing cleaner energy programs may show a spectacular failure.

Rolls is, for instance, investing big sums within the growth of engines that run on sustainable aviation fuels (SAFs). But research counsel that the business potential of those contemporary applied sciences might be restricted.

A report from the Royal Society means that “at the very least half of all UK agricultural land” could be wanted to develop sufficient crops to provide all jet gas in Britain. Pursuing doomed applied sciences may considerably erode worth for Rolls shareholders.

#2: No nuclear funding

Rolls-Royce isn’t nearly constructing know-how for civilian and defence plane in fact. Its plan to construct 16 nuclear reactors, for instance, might be a strong earnings generator as Britain transfer in the direction of internet zero.

But a scarcity of presidency funding is threatening the existence of its small nuclear reactor (SMR) programme. Alastair Evans, authorities and company affairs director at Rolls-Royce SMR, advised Reuters final week that the division dangers working out of money by the top of 2024.

He added that funding negotiations want to start by the center of the 12 months. The £500m that Rolls has already ploughed into its nuclear reactor programme may additionally show an costly mistake.

#3: Large money owed

The group’s battered steadiness sheet has improved of late as earnings and money flows have recovered. However internet debt of £3.3bn on the finish of 2022 nonetheless makes for uncomfortable studying, for my part.

This might compromise the engineer’s capacity to fund its development programmes now and in a while. It may additionally adversely have an effect on its plans to begin paying dividends once more and future dividend development.

Money owed could stay excessive if the civil aviation market enters a contemporary downturn. In the meantime, persistently excessive price inflation and provide chain points may additionally scupper Rolls’ capacity to pay this down.
